Phil Laak to Attempt New Poker Endurance World Record at Bellagio in Las Vegas

Las Vegas, Nevada May 19, 2010 – Poker professional Phil “The Unabomber” Laak is looking to set a new world record for the most hours of poker played in a single sitting.

Taking place at the luxurious Bellagio Poker Room in Las Vegas, starting on June 2, Laak will be looking to break the world record of 78 straight hours of playing poker which was set by Paul Zimbler in the fall of 2009.

Phil Laak is an internationally recognized poker pro, known for his iconic look at the poker table where he wears sunglasses and a hooded sweatshirt pulled over his head. He is also a regular on televised poker shows like Poker After Dark and High Stakes Poker. His animated personality, banter at the tables and interest in participating in sometimes bizarre propositional bets have also contributed to his renown.

"I have played many enduro sessions of poker, but never anything of this magnitude,” stated Laak. “I know this will test my limits but I love a good challenge and am excited to be trying to beat this record in Vegas’ top poker room."
